tomcat 访问日志配置中的日期格式
Date format in tomcat accesslog configuration
我的基于 Springboot 的 Web 应用程序有这样的 tomcat 配置:
tomcat:
accesslog:
pattern: '{
"date" : "%t",
.
.
等等。
现在,我的 tomcat 日志以如下格式打印日期:[24/Feb/2020:14:06:41 +0000]
但我希望它们以这种格式打印:2020-09-29T18:46:19.330Z
那么我如何将这个日期转换为 tomcat 可以管理的其他格式。
要指定另一种日期格式,您可以使用 %{XXX}t
,其中 XXX
是 SimpleDateFormat 的任何格式规范,例如%{dd.MM.yyyy}t
.
您将在 Tomcat's documentation 中找到其他格式标签。
我的基于 Springboot 的 Web 应用程序有这样的 tomcat 配置:
tomcat:
accesslog:
pattern: '{
"date" : "%t",
.
.
等等。 现在,我的 tomcat 日志以如下格式打印日期:[24/Feb/2020:14:06:41 +0000] 但我希望它们以这种格式打印:2020-09-29T18:46:19.330Z
那么我如何将这个日期转换为 tomcat 可以管理的其他格式。
要指定另一种日期格式,您可以使用 %{XXX}t
,其中 XXX
是 SimpleDateFormat 的任何格式规范,例如%{dd.MM.yyyy}t
.
您将在 Tomcat's documentation 中找到其他格式标签。